Body & Soul Yoga Studio

2 locals recommend,

Unique things to do nearby

Learn to Forage Edible Plants & Mushrooms
Tune In to Subtle Realms of Redwoods
Yoga class on the beach with sound healing
Location
738 Chestnut Street
Santa Cruz, CA